(Updated 6/2/20) Set in the heart of Chicago’s financial district, Daniel Burnham and John Root’s 1888 Rookery Building is a Chicago landmark, containing one of Frank Lloyd Wright’s most dramatic interior compositions – a luminous and brilliantly articulated central light court. In 1905, Wright was commissioned to remodel the Rookery light court and lobbies. He realized a stunning balance between Burnham & Root’s ornamental ironwork and his own vision to create a spectacular environment. ] | https://www.tripadvisor.com/Attraction_Review-g35805-d560153-Reviews-Holy_Trinity_Orthodox_Cathedral-Chicago_Illinois.html | Founded in 1892, Holy Trinity Cathedral is home to the oldest Orthodox parish in Chicago. This beautiful church was designed by the famous American architect, Louis Sullivan. It was consecrated by St. Tikhon of Moscow in 1903 and built under the leadership of St. John Kochurov of Chicago, who was martyred in the Bolshevik Revolution.
Located in Chicago’s historic Ukrainian Village-Wicker Park neighborhood, Holy Trinity has been a vital part of the community for more than a century. The cathedral is an official City of Chicago Landmark and is listed on the National Register of Historic Places. ] | https://www.tripadvisor.com/Attraction_Review-g35805-d110090-Reviews-Institute_For_The_Study_Of_Ancient_Cultures_Museum-Chicago_Illinois.html | The Oriental Institute of the University of Chicago is a leading research center for the ancient Middle East. The museum houses some 350,000 artifacts—around 5,000 of which are on display—excavated mainly by OI archaeologists. Founded in 1919, at a time when the Middle East was called the Orient, the OI has pioneered innovative excavations and comprehensive dictionary projects that chronicle ancient civilizations. The Oriental Institute Museum aims to understand, reveal, and protect ancient Middle Eastern civilizations. | 41.789482 | 4.5 | -87.597755 | 562 | Chicago | 1155 E 58th St, Southeast corner of 58th St and University Ave, east of the University Quadrangle, 60637-1540 | 110,090 |

] | https://www.tripadvisor.com/Attraction_Review-g35805-d557732-Reviews-Glessner_House_Museum-Chicago_Illinois.html | A National Historic Landmark, Glessner House was designed by noted American architect Henry Hobson Richardson and completed in 1887. It remains an internationally-known architectural treasure in Chicago. A radical departure from traditional Victorian architecture, the structure served as an inspiration to architects such as Louis Sullivan, Mies van der Rohe, and the young Frank Lloyd Wright and helped redefine domestic architecture. | 41.85771 | 4.5 | -87.62121 | 101 | Chicago | 1800 S Prairie Ave, 60616-1320 | 557,732 |
